Myrtle Linton
When Myrtle Linton received her associate's degree in Nursing from Beaufort County Community College in May, 2008, it marked a milestone in her efforts to fulfill a life-long dream to be a nurse.
"The desire to be a nurse has always been a goal of mine," Linton said. "I like caring for people. It makes me feel good to help them feel good."
Until August 2002, Linton had spent most of her working life at National Spinning's Beaufort County textile plant. Her last job with the industry was operating a skein winder at the dye plant before it was phased out. Since then, Linton has followed a steady path to her new career as a nurse. She completed her Nursing Assistant I and II coursework in 2002, enrolled in BCCC's Licensed Practical Nursing program in the spring of 2003, and completed her studies in August 2005.
Linton worked part-time as an LPN at Beaufort County Hospital, now Beaufort County Medical Center, while pursuing her associate's degree.
"It's a wonderful feeling," she said. "It's like a dream come true."
Today she works as a registered nurse at Beaufort County Medical Center.
